E. Budget Details: New budget will be available in August, 2024. <br /> IV.Executive Committee Report- Lynn McGee (6:15-6:25) <br /> A. OC Community Remembrance Committee: Upcoming July 2 Symposium on the 60' <br /> Anniversary of the signing of the Civil Right Act (Flyer will be posted on social media sites) <br /> B. Vacancies - 1 vacancy and 8 applicants. Four applicants responded to our invitation to join <br /> us to night for a "Meet and Greet", and three showed up, namely Shane Lukas, Cory Hogans, <br /> Alex Fowler). Scoring rubric will be used to establish recommendations for placement on the <br /> HRC. CM will inform the advisory board of the definite date for nomination to the BOCC <br /> during the Aig, 2024 Meeting. Commissioners are asked to complete their scoring rubrics, <br /> and be prepared to submit scores as directed in the Aug, 2024 meeting. <br /> C. Communications (Nathalie & Jemm)— Goals are to post more frequently and consistently. <br /> There is a brand new Instagram Page. Jemm will be appointed as the admin on the <br /> Instagram and Facebook page when Courtney can get the assistance and attention of the IT <br /> department. <br /> D. Retreat Date & Content: Proposed time is in September and can be combined with the <br /> Sep HRC Meeting. <br /> V. Subcommittee Reports: (6:25-6:45) <br /> A. Policies and Procedures: Co-Chairs: Josh &Anjail: Revising By-Laws (Policies and <br /> Procedures document) that will be reviewed during the Retreat. <br /> B. Outreach & Engagement: Co-Chairs: Brooke & Rhian: Goal for Retreat: Plan for <br /> engagement & Survey for community needs. <br /> C. Community Events: Co-Chairs: Michael &Tonya: <br /> a. Book Read: Move this event to September. Proposed Book is "The Intersectional <br /> Environmentalist". Partner with the Sustainability Committee and the county library <br /> community engagement coordinator. <br /> b. Middle East Unrest Community Conversation: CM will reach out to Gene Troy to as <br /> for trends across NC. BCY talked to Essential Partners regarding a community <br /> conversations series, but this may be better suited for FY2025. <br /> VI. Other Business: (7:05-7:15) <br /> A. Essential Partners has one more seat in their Fellowship: Any interest <br /> B. Blackwood Farm Park Slave Cemetery: Historic marker sponsorship-CM to line up a meeting with <br /> the Parks and Rec Dept to discuss since the Blackwood Farm is under their leadership. <br /> VII.
